The Brief

Equine Tendon needed a scalable mobile and web solution to automate the leasing and monitoring of its Tendon Pro DSS Boot. The app would manage clinical intake, customer onboarding, rehab tracking, and leasing operations—delivering a fully integrated experience for their veterinarians, clients, and staff.

Objective

To build a cross-platform mobile application and web portal for streamlining lead management, device leasing, and rehab scheduling while allowing clinical stakeholders to monitor horse recovery—all securely integrated with cloud services, payments, and analytics.

Technologies Used

Frontend

Flutter (iOS & Android)

Backend

CodeIgniter (PHP), RESTful APIs

Cloud & Database

Google Cloud Platform, Supabase, AWS S3

Development Process

Requirements & Analysis

We collaborated with Tendon Pro to define multi-role user journeys, clinical input flows, and automation requirements across mobile and web platforms.

Resource Planning

Defined clear team roles across mobile, backend, and UI/UX tracks. Cloud hosting and Make.com-based automation minimised the need for additional DevOps resources.

Frontend & Backend Development

Developed in Flutter with native look/feel for both platforms. Backend APIs handled user roles, rehab schedule logic, and secure data transfer.

Testing

Rigorous testing of role-based permissions, payment workflows, and rehab scheduling logic. Privacy controls and clinical data isolation were validated.

Deployment

Deployed to Play Store and App Store. Backend and admin panel hosted on GCP with fixed-tier monitoring to ensure scalability.

Maintenance & Updates

Ongoing updates include rehab protocol customisation, client feedback-based improvements, and seamless integration with accounting and communication tools.

Project Structure

Tier 1 – User App (Flutter)

The client-facing app supports onboarding, horse registration, device leasing, rehab tracking, in-app scheduling, document access, and clinical image uploads. Designed for ease of use across clients, veterinarians, and field agents.

Tier 2 – Admin Web Portal

Staff use a web console to manage leads, approve rehab schedules, assign devices, track compliance, and monitor customer communication. Multi-role access controls ensure sensitive data visibility is well-managed.

Tier 3 – Backend/API Layer

REST APIs manage user authentication, clinical data, scheduling logic, and communication features. All payment, scheduling, and usage tracking is fully automated through API-based integrations.
